Autor
|
Tema: ayuda en un menu en switch (Leído 24,036 veces)
|
Akai
Desconectado
Mensajes: 823
|
pusiste el return 0 al final de main? Y con qué compilador lo hiciste?
|
|
|
En línea
|
|
|
|
<<<-Basura->>>
Desconectado
Mensajes: 388
|
Lo hice con Turbo c++ 4.5 :S que sera
|
|
|
En línea
|
<<<--Basura-->>>
|
|
|
xassiz~
|
Las funciones altas(), bajas() y error() de qué tipo son?
PD: Se dice Opción, no Obción.
|
|
|
En línea
|
|
|
|
Akai
Desconectado
Mensajes: 823
|
Cierto, tus funciones no tienen tipo.
void? int? float? char? qué devuelven?
Me extraña mucho que un compilador no te avise que una función no tiene tipo o.o
Algo me dice, que alguien tiene que reaprender a programar en C o C++, dejándose de conio, turbo c++ y cosas por el estilo.
|
|
« Última modificación: 20 Marzo 2011, 15:44 pm por Akai »
|
En línea
|
|
|
|
<<<-Basura->>>
Desconectado
Mensajes: 388
|
nonono... las funciones no tienen tipo porque no resiven un valor O.O... hay muchos caminos para llegar a la meta, el problema es que mientras llegues todos son correctos . lo que me extraña es el Error raro jaja pero hay me la juge para evitarlo O.O
|
|
|
En línea
|
<<<--Basura-->>>
|
|
|
Akai
Desconectado
Mensajes: 823
|
Te equivocas, las funciones se tipan según lo que DEVUELVEN void hola( ){ printf("hola\n"); } void que_numero(int n){ printf("numero: %d\n",n); }
int cuatro( ){ return 4; } int suma(int a, int b){ return a+b; }
Entiendes? Tus funciones deberían pasar a ser void todas, para el código que has puesto.
|
|
« Última modificación: 20 Marzo 2011, 15:55 pm por Akai »
|
En línea
|
|
|
|
<<<-Basura->>>
Desconectado
Mensajes: 388
|
Si yo se pero ... quiero evitar la fatiga poniendo void... sirven de = manera al no resivir ningun valor y tampoco retornarlo... Si no me crees pruevalo
|
|
|
En línea
|
<<<--Basura-->>>
|
|
|
Akai
Desconectado
Mensajes: 823
|
"Para evitar la fatiga"? WHAT THE FUCK? Qué clase de intento de programador dice eso?
En tu compilador, puede que funcione, en GCC, eso te da AVISOS. Y si te centras en el C o C++ estándar, eso es un ERROR.
Te repito, a las funciones se les da tipo según lo que DEVUELVEN, no lo que reciben.
|
|
|
En línea
|
|
|
|
<<<-Basura->>>
Desconectado
Mensajes: 388
|
puss puss puss.... ¬¬ pruevalo.... :'( ....
|
|
|
En línea
|
<<<--Basura-->>>
|
|
|
Akai
Desconectado
Mensajes: 823
|
En tu compilador, puede que funcione, en GCC, eso te da AVISOS. Y si te centras en el C o C++ estándar, eso es un ERROR.
Lee, a ver qué entiendes de esa linea.
|
|
|
En línea
|
|
|
|
|
Mensajes similares |
|
Asunto |
Iniciado por |
Respuestas |
Vistas |
Último mensaje |
|
|
una pequeña ayuda con el comando switch
Programación C/C++
|
alkimista1988
|
3
|
3,071
|
20 Junio 2011, 18:49 pm
por alkimista1988
|
|
|
[SRC] Menú básico usando switch
Java
|
madpitbull_99
|
2
|
4,579
|
15 Octubre 2011, 12:55 pm
por тαптяα
|
|
|
Ayuda por favor con un switch con 3 cases
Programación C/C++
|
suso teruel
|
3
|
2,698
|
10 Julio 2012, 20:24 pm
por suso teruel
|
|
|
Necesito ayuda con un menu en java (switch)
Java
|
Mike_Mike_2000
|
3
|
4,324
|
25 Septiembre 2014, 07:10 am
por milx86
|
|
|
Nintendo muestra por error el menú para desarrolladores de Switch en un vídeo...
Noticias
|
wolfbcn
|
0
|
1,607
|
1 Febrero 2017, 22:30 pm
por wolfbcn
|
|